SUMMONS FOR SERVICE BY PUBLICATION Case No. CV 2017-410 IN THE DISTRICT COURT FOR THE FIRST JUDICIAL DISTRICT OF THE STATE OF IDAHO, IN AND FOR THE COUNTY OF BOUNDARY COUNTRY CABLE, LLC, a Washington Limited Liability Corporation; Plaintiffs, vs. WINDJAMMER COMMUNICATIONS, LLC; PACK 10, LLC; ALBERT WOLFF and SANDRA WOLFF, husband and wife; and all unknown persons, including any heirs or devisees of the above named defendants, having or claiming to have an interest in the following described real property: The West 177.5 feet of Lot 7, in Jackson Sunny Home Sites Addition to the City of Bonners Ferry, according to the plat thereof, recorded in Book 1 of Plats, Page 77, records of Boundary County, Idaho. Defendants. TO: THE ABOVE-NAMED UNKNOWN DEFENDANTS You have been sued by COUNTRY CABLE , LLC, Plaintiff, in the District Court in and for Boundary County, Idaho, Case No. CV 2017-410. The nature of the claim against you is an action to quiet title in and to real property. Any time after 21 days following the last publication of this Summons, the court may enter a judgment against you without further notice, unless prior to that time you have filed a written response in the proper form, including the case number, and paid any required filing fee to the Clerk of the Court at 6452 Kootenai Street #22, Bonners Ferry, Idaho 83805 and the telephone number of the court is (208) 267-5504 and served a copy of your response on the Plaintiff through its attorney Josh Hickey, whose mailing address and telephone number is: BERG, McLAUGHLIN & NELSON, Chtd., 414 Church Street, Ste 203, Sandpoint, Idaho 83864, (208) 263-4748. A copy of the Summons and the Complaint can be obtained by contacting either the Clerk of the Court or the Plaintiff's attorney. If you wish legal assistance, you should immediately retain an attorney to advise you in this matter. DATED this 9th day of November, 2017. GLENDA POSTON BOUNDARY COUNTY CLERK OF COURT By: Terry Navarro Deputy Clerk BFH Legal 9812 December 7, 14, 21, 28, 2017

Man rescued from Snow Lake area

BONNERS FERRY — Rescuers set out on July 27, after receiving a call around 1 p.m. that a subject with medical issues was in need of help near Snow Creek. The man was unable to hike out on his own and members of Boundary Search and Dive Rescue Team, Boundary Ambulance, U.S. Forest Service Law Enforcement, and South Boundary Fire Protection District all responded.

Kootenai Wildlife Refuge tour road opens for spring

BONNERS FERRY — For outdoor enthusiasts in Boundary County, one awaited sign of spring arrived Monday, April 1. The gates opened to the auto tour road that threads its way through the Kootenai National Wildlife Refuge, and it was quickly filled with people in cars, on bikes, and on foot.
